[Two Levantine heads.] To Sir William Forbes Bar.t This plate is gratefully Inscribed by His much obliged, and most obedient Servant, Robert Blyth. From an original Drawing of Mortimer, in the Collection of Richard Payne Knight Esqr. to whom this Plate is most humbly
Drawn by Mortimer Etched by R.Blyth.
London published as the Act directs Nov.r 1782 by R. Blyth No. 105 New Bond Street. [Watermarked 1820.]
Etching. 345 x 330mm (14 x 13"), with large margins. Crack in platemark.
Two men with full beards, the closest in ceremonial dress. Etched by Robert Blyth after John Hamilton Mortimer (1740-79).
